Often referred to as a hex bolt sleeve concrete anchor or simply a hex head sleeve anchor, its design facilitates high-performance anchoring in dense materials like concrete, brick, and block. Its operational principle is based on expansion, ensuring a firm grip as the hex bolt is tightened, expanding a surrounding sleeve within a pre-drilled hole. This mechanism provides consistent and dependable load-bearing capabilities, crucial for the structural integrity of industrial installations.

Understanding the detailed specifications of a hex bolt sleeve anchor is crucial for proper selection and installation. Below are typical parameters for a high-quality yellow zinc plated hex bolt type sleeve anchor.
| Parameter | Description / Value |
|---|---|
| Material | High-grade Carbon Steel (e.g., C1008-C1022) |
| Finish | Yellow Zinc Plated (YBP), Chromate Passivated |
| Anchor Type | Sleeve Anchor, Hex Bolt Head |
| Nominal Diameter Range | M6 (1/4") to M20 (3/4") |
| Length Range | 50mm to 200mm (2" to 8") |
| Drill Bit Diameter | Matches anchor nominal diameter (e.g., 12mm for M12) |
| Min. Embedment Depth | Typically 40mm - 80mm depending on size |
| Ultimate Tensile Load (in 20MPa Concrete) | M10: ~15.0 kN; M12: ~20.0 kN; M16: ~30.0 kN (approx. values) |
| Ultimate Shear Load (in 20MPa Concrete) | M10: ~18.0 kN; M12: ~25.0 kN; M16: ~40.0 kN (approx. values) |
| Recommended Torque | M10: 20-25 Nm; M12: 30-35 Nm; M16: 50-60 Nm |
| Standards Met | ISO, ANSI, ASTM (e.g., ASTM F1554 for Anchor Bolts) |
Understanding these parameters, such as the ultimate tensile and shear loads, is vital for engineers designing safe and compliant anchoring systems. For instance, a dynabolt m12 x 60 would typically offer substantial load capacities suitable for medium to heavy-duty applications, making it a reliable choice for critical installations.
